How they compare
Guinea currently reports 19.04 current US$ against 16.76 current US$ in Ethiopia, a difference of 2.28 current US$.
That makes Guinea's figure about 1.1 times Ethiopia's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 16 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Ethiopia ahead.
Ethiopia ranks 41st and Guinea ranks 40th of 49 countries.
Guinea has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

About this data
Please cite the International Telecommunication Union for third-party use of these data. Installation (or connection) refers to the one-off charge involved in applying for business basic telephone service. Where there are different charges for different exchange areas, the charge for the largest urban area should be used and specified in a note. This indicator is expressed in US dollars.
